Eight presenters set out to make an impression at Tuesday night’s Pechakucha San Antonio Vol. 25 at the Pearl Stable – and they all succeeded.
Eight presenters set out to make an impression at Tuesday night’s Pechakucha San Antonio Vol. 25 at the Pearl Stable – and they all succeeded.